connectionless transport protocol (OSI) (CLTP)

The CLTP protocol is a connectionless transport protocol, equivalent to the UDP protocol.

The Connectionless Transport Protocol (CLTP) is a network layerOSI protocol and provides end-to-end connections with error detection, but no flow control. It is standardized according to ISO 8602. RFC 1240 describes options for transmitting connectionless OSI transport services with the User Datagram Protocol (UDP).
